NEWBURGH – City Councilman Omari Shakur displayed his apparent dislike of police again this past weekend with a number of Facebook posts where he went to locations where officers were conducting investigations and was critical of their actions.

In one video, he made accusations about police activity.

“In the middle of a coronavirus crisis this is what they are told to do, come in here and put guns to our kids instead of helping the people who need service and protection. So, this is what happens in your community when occupiers, people who don’t live in your community, this is what happens,” he said as he recorded police at a gas station.

Officer in charge Lt. Kevin Lahar, Monday released a statement saying Shakur’s “behavior and antics are reckless, irresponsible and juvenile.”

The police statement said Shakur “continues to provide false statements and inaccurate facts to our community.”

Lt. Lahar said the city police and law enforcement partners “will not allow Councilman Shakur to deter our focus or impede our lawful duties as we work towards reducing gun violence and improving the quality of life for our residents.”
